How can brands effectively measure the impact of their diversity and inclusion initiatives on building trust and loyalty among a wider audience, and what strategies can they implement to continuously improve their messaging in this area?
Brands can effectively measure the impact of their diversity and inclusion initiatives by tracking key metrics such as customer satisfaction, employee retention rates, and brand reputation among diverse communities. They can also conduct surveys and focus groups to gather feedback on the effectiveness of their initiatives. To continuously improve their messaging in this area, brands can regularly review and update their diversity and inclusion policies, ensure diverse representation in their marketing campaigns, and actively engage with diverse communities through partnerships and outreach programs. Additionally, brands should be transparent about their progress and communicate their commitment to diversity and inclusion consistently across all communication channels.
